Philip D. Hewes

Overview

Philip Hewes is a Palliative Medicine provider practicing medicine in Worcester, Massachusetts. He has been practicing medicine for over 11 years.

His clinical expertise encompasses Venous Thromboembolism (VTE).

Dr. Hewes is board certified in Internal Medicine. He is actively involved in clinical research, co-authoring 5 peer reviewed articles.

Dr. Michael J. Landzberg is the organizing founder and director of the Boston Adult Congenital Heart and Pulmonary Hypertension Group (BACH) at Brigham and Women’s Hospital (BWH). A cardiovascular medicine specialist, he is also an associate professor of medicine at Harvard Medical School (HMS).Dr. Landzberg received his medical degree from HMS. He completed a residency in internal medicine at Columbia-Presbyterian Medical Center and a fellowship in cardiovascular disease at BWH. Dr. Landzberg is board certified in internal medicine.Dr. Landzberg’s clinical interests include adult congenital heart disease and pulmonary hypertension. The author of more than 140 peer-reviewed publications, Dr. Landzberg’s research focuses on the management of congenital heart disease.
